Role: SDET Automation Lead

Duration: 12 months+

Summary:

Apex Systems has partnered with a top Healthcare Insurance client to help build out an automation testing environment. This new environment will initially integrate with and support their suite of applications centered around Identity Management. Once established, this testing strategy will be rolled out to the rest of the organization.

Our client is looking for a strong, confident Lead Automation Engineer to help with the selection of a testing tooling, collaborate with high-level officials, form a proof of concept, and ultimately integrate these decisions into the corporation. As the Lead Automation Engineer, you will be highly involved in the selection and proof of concept process and then help lead a team of Automation Engineers in building the environment.

Top Responsibilities

  • Lead automation development or improvement from an early phase, managing specification, design, industrialization, and transfer to manufacturing as part of a global multi-disciplinary product development team
  • This role will focus on common standards for automation architecture and overall strategy in collaboration with hardware and software engineering
  • Interact with and support other departments and outsourced teams to facilitate handover and ensure all have required knowledge of products
  • Identify opportunities for improving business processes through information systems and/or non-system driver changes
  • Evaluate, review, and recommend various test tools and / or frameworks for automation, Automation testing
  • Evaluate cutting edge security technologies, drive towards adoption, create proof-of-concept and frameworks
  • Collaborate with cross-functional leads to influence industry standards adoption
  • Advise leadership on Security issues, systems, processes, products, and services

Required skills/technologies

  • Bachelor’s degree in computer science, engineering, or related field
  • 7+ years professional experience in software development or automation engineering
  • Expertise in at least one major programming language, such as Java, C++, or Python
  • Experience with open source automation tools, such as Selenium, Appium, or WebDriver
  • Experience developing test plans, cases, and suites for web, mobile, and/or desktop applications
  • Solid understanding of the software development life cycle (SDLC)
